Thrushling is an interesting detached property believed to date originally from around 1920 constructed of brick relieved with decorative roughcast render beneath a recently retiled roof. The house has considerable character and may be enjoyed in its present form or is an ideal candidate for a substantial extension programme to enhance and balance the living accommodation. The location is wonderful and lends itself beautifully to such a scheme, strictly subject to consent being obtained from the local authority.
